Calories: 66 per servingCategory: Dessert1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ees F. Prepare a muffin tin by greasing or baking with cupcake liners.
2. In a medium bowl whisk together coconut flour, cocoa powder, erythritol, baking powder, baking soda, and salt.
3. Make a well in the center of dry mixture. Add eggs, vanilla extract, stevia (if adding), olive oil and almond milk. Mix until ingredients are well combined. Allow to sit for 5-8 minutes.
4. If mixture becomes thicker in consistency than you'd like feel free to add 2 Tablespoons of water to batter until it reaches your desired consistency.

Calories: 479 per servingCategory: Dessert1.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(176 degrees C). Line 10 cups in a muffin tin with paper liners.
2. In a large bowl, use a hand mixer to beat butter and sweetener together, until fluffy.
3. Beat in almond flour, cocoa powder, baking powder, and sea salt.
4. Beat in eggs, almond milk, and vanilla extract.

What are low carb chocolate cupcakes made of?

These low carb chocolate cupcakes are made up of easy, keto staples that you probably already have in your pantry: Blanched almond flour – One of my favorite low carb and keto baking flours. It’s nutritious and delicious! Cocoa powder – This adds a deep and rich flavor to my keto cupcake recipe.

How do you make a cupcake from scratch?

Preheat oven to 350°F (176°C) and prepare a cupcake pan with cupcake liners. Combine the flour, baking powder and salt in a medium sized bowl and set aside. Add the butter, sugar, oil and vanilla extract to a large mixer bowl and beat together until light in color and fluffy, about 2-3 minutes. Do not skimp on the creaming time.
